Hoof Prints: Made the move to linebacker/defensive back after playing wide receiver as a freshman...ranked among top 250 “athletes” in the country in ESPN recruiting rankings out of highs school…UB staff lauds him as a very tough, physical player who has great ball skills and a college-ready body...major is psychology.
Junior (2013): Named third-team All-MAC… one of the impact players on defense, started all 10 games he appeared in… missed three games due to injury… ranked third on the team with 65 tackles (37 solo)… was a disruptive force in the backfield, ranking second on the team with 12.5 tackles for a loss and third on the team with 4.5 sacks… recorded a career-high 17 tackles, including two tackles for a loss in the Bulls win over Stony Brook (9/14)… racked up a career-high two sacks, 2.5 tackles for a loss and five tackles against UConn (9/28)… made 12 stops (four solo) and two tackles for a loss against UMass (10/19)… return from injury in the final regular season game against Bowling Green (11/29) and made a career-high three tackles for a loss and six total tackles… had a game-high nine tackles, including a sack and a forced fumble against San Diego State in the Famous Idaho Potato Bowl... named MAC East Defensive player of the Week for the week of October 21.
Redshirt-Sophomore (2012): Proved to be a key member of the UB secondary, playing in ten games... found a more expanded role after a rash of injuries, seeing extensive playing time in the last seven games of the year... made an interception while diving out of bounds, adding in three solo tackles against Toledo (10/27)... broke up a pair of passes and made three tackles against Western Michigan (11/10)... blocked a punt that was returned for a touchdown that helped the Bulls come from behind to beat Massachusetts, also making four solo tackles (11/17)... blocked another punt in the next game, also making four tackles (0.5 for loss) in the season finale against Bowling Green (11/23).
Sophomore (2011): Redshirted in his second year at Buffalo.
Freshman (2010): Played on special teams and worked with the scout team... had a tackle against Ohio (11/4)...a knee injury ended his season prematurely.
High School: Outstanding athlete who starred on both sides of the ball at St. Francis for coach Jerry Smith…first-team Western New York selection who joined former teammate Delano Fabor in signing class…holds school record with seven fumble recoveries…had 100 tackles as a senior while also punting and kicking…as a receiver, had 11 catches for 176 yards while adding 14 tackles against powerhouse St. Ignatius of Cleveland.
